WebA surplus exists when the price is above equilibrium, which encourages sellers to lower their prices to eliminate the surplus. A shortage will exist at any price below equilibrium, which …
WebA shortage occurs when the quantity demanded for a good exceeds the quantity supplied at a specific price.
